# Hiring Freeze — Fieldworks Division (Managers Only)

Effective immediately, all open roles in the Fieldworks division are frozen, including backfills. Offers already extended will be honoured. Contractor extensions require sign-off from divisional finance. Branch managers should redirect urgent resourcing needs to the shared-services pool coordinated by Anders. The freeze is expected to run through the end of the fiscal year. The reasoning connects to the confidential plan outlined below.

internal memo for kajep-tawip: The renewal with Holaelix Group closes at $10 million a year, 5 percent below the last contract. Project Wenael slips by two quarters because of the tooling delay.

SWEEP-1183: The Driftbroom orphaned-resource sweeper cannot start its nightly pass because the credentials vault it reads plugin tokens from is sealed. Plugin authors will see stale orphan reports until this clears; no data is lost. If your plugin's cleanup hooks time out, retry after the unseal. Operators restoring the sweeper should unseal the vault with the recovery passphrase that follows.

vault phrase of kajeg-kahof = quenix-ulawyn

## Changed defaults

Heads up: the Ledgerline tax-rate lookup cache now defaults to a 15-minute TTL instead of 24 hours. Turns out rates in the Veldt County sandbox were going stale mid-demo, which was embarrassing. Eviction is now LRU rather than FIFO, and the cache warms on boot. If you're reviewing, check that nothing hardcodes the old TTL. The new defaults land as follows.

deployment values, bajop-taweg:
holwyn:
  log_level: debug
  metrics_host: metrics.holwyn.zemvarsys.internal
  pool_size: 32

Subject: DR drill Thursday — partition edition

Hey, quick note before the drill. We'll be restoring the Fernhollow orders table, which is partitioned by month, so expect the restore to go partition-by-partition rather than one big blob. Should be faster than last time. To kick off the restore job, you'll need the recovery passphrase below.

vault phrase of yajog-fawep = belix-zorius-oliys-rusox-joreth-norir-juldor-fraael-ralax

Heads up: if the Lintrock baseline file in the Quarrow repo drifts from main, CI fails with a "stale baseline" error even when the code is fine. Quick fix is to regenerate the baseline on a clean checkout and re-push. If a customer build is blocked, confirm the failing run matches the token below before escalating.

build token for yadug-yagag: htk21_c863c33eb8b82c0c9c152